(1-2) In the name of the Living God | the Trinity and the Single One, (3-7) whose throne is in heaven and whose abode is the magnificent light. He is the beginning and the end, and his being has no beginning. Through his everlasting love he sent his eternal Son as he wanted. The Son put on himself a human body 247 out of the nature of Adam. He died and rose up on the third day and he will come again on the last day (8-12) to judge the human race. The chaste deacon and unique son to his parents, Qūriāqōs son of the Deacon Mūšē ‛Ammānū of the family ‛Atallāh left this world, departing to the eternal one. He was of the Fraternity of Mōr Hadbšabō. He died on the 16th of the month of Ōb (August) (Arab.) the year 1910 (Syr.) of Christ.
